Join ICP and the Civilian Theater for The Civilians presents Showing Up, a free live-streamed evening of songs and monologues inspired by photographer Accra Shepp’s portraits of Black Lives Matter activists. In the spring of 2020, Shepp began taking portraits of first responders at work, bearing witness to the humanity of those on the frontlines of the pandemic. Shared on Instagram, these images became his Covid Journals, a first chapter “Contagion,” leading to “Hunger,” and then, as historic activism filled the streets of New York following the murder of George Floyd, a third, ongoing chapter, “Justice.”

The Civilians, a company known for its innovative approach to documentary theater, interviewed some of the activists of this chapter, all photographed by Shepp at various Black Lives Matter gatherings. SHOWING UP, directed by Colette Robert, features performances by actors drawn verbatim from these interviews mixed with original songs by songwriters Jacinth Greywoode & Rebecca Hart; Katie Madison & Jarrett Murray; Jaime Lozano and more. A conversation with Accra Shepp frames the evening.
